  2. How can I modify a web page?

    You cannot modify a page which is in the net. What you should do is to copy and save it in your computer. To do this:

    • Create a new folder entitled, for instance, "my webs" in your computer or in your server account.
    • Save (File / Save As...) this document in the folder you have created and with a short name whith only letters and numbers (no accents, no spaces...) put the extension "html".
      (example: "web01.html")
    • Close the document which is in the net.
    • Open the document "web01.html" (which is the one you can modify because it is in your computer).
    • Open its source code (right click on a text, "see source code")
    • Search this paragraph (search menu... "this paragraph") in the source code:

      "the lecturer is very kind and he manages that his lessons, besides being instructive, are entertaining."





      Already done? Are you here? Great!
    • Write anything in the previous paragraph (if you don't have any idea, for instance:

      "he's the best lecturer I've ever had without any doubt".

      If you think about anything different, try not to be offensive, because everything will be known...)
    • Click "File / Save".
    • Go back to Internet Explorer.
    • Press "update": the same web page will be displayed with all the changes you have made.

    You can change any other text, being careful not to modify the tags within.

  3. What programme should you use to make web pages?

    There are quite a few programmes for it.
    Up till now I've only wanted to show you that a good system to start making web pages is this following one, the most basic one: to do it by means of any word text editor (booknotes or Word Pad) in order to edit the web page, and Internet Navigator you prefer (Netscape, Internet Explorer, Mozilla Firefox...) to visualize it.
    So that you get familiar with (looking at source codes and modifying them), the different "tags" and ways to arrange the pages.
    I was taught so by the school webmaster, Pere Pau Soley, and I'm glad to have learned it; I have sourted out problems that I didn't know how with other more sophisticated programmes.
    I don't advise you to use programmes like Microsoft Word, or even other specific ones like Microsoft Front Page at all: they are "too smart", they make your work easy, but they also catch you in their nets, up till you get stopped and at the mercy of them. Furthermore, they make a lot of "noise" (not necessary instructions).
